Should l Buy FET?
Source: seekingalpha
- Earnings Announcement: Forum Energy is set to announce its Q1 earnings on May 1 before market open, with a consensus EPS estimate of $0.44, reflecting a remarkable 1000% year-over-year growth, indicating a significant improvement in profitability.
- Revenue Growth Expectations: The anticipated revenue for Q1 stands at $201.3 million, representing a 4.1% increase year-over-year, showcasing the company's stable performance and ongoing customer demand in the market.
- Historical Performance Review: Over the past two years, Forum Energy has beaten EPS estimates only 25% of the time and revenue estimates 38% of the time, indicating performance volatility; however, recent upward revisions may signal a trend towards improvement.
- Future Outlook: The company has set a target of achieving 6% revenue growth and $55 million to $75 million in free cash flow by 2026, demonstrating a proactive strategic focus on market share and financial health.

About FET
Forum Energy Technologies, Inc. is a global manufacturing company serving the oil, natural gas, industrial and renewable energy industries. Its segments include Drilling and Completions, and Artificial Lift and Downhole. The Drilling and Completions segment designs, manufactures and supplies products and solutions to the drilling, subsea, coiled tubing, well stimulation and intervention markets, including applications in the oil and natural gas, renewable energy, defense and communications industries. The products and solutions include capital equipment and consumable products, wireline cable and pressure control equipment, and coiled tubing strings and pressure control equipment. The Artificial Lift and Downhole segment designs, manufactures and supplies products and solutions for the artificial lift, well construction, production and infrastructure markets. Its products include well construction casing and cementing equipment, customized downhole technology solutions, and others.
